The Night Auditor is responsible for overseeing the front desk during overnight hours while ensuring exceptional guest service, maintaining hotel security, and completing daily financial and accounting procedures. This role combines guest service responsibilities with accounting and administrative tasks to prepare the hotel for the next business day.
Key ResponsibilitiesGuest Services
- Welcome and assist guests with check-in and check-out during overnight hours.
- Respond promptly and professionally to guest requests, questions, and concerns.
- Process reservations, cancellations, and room changes.
- Answer incoming phone calls and provide information about the hotel and local area.
- Ensure guest satisfaction by resolving issues efficiently.
Night Audit & Accounting
- Perform the nightly audit of hotel financial transactions.
- Balance cash drawers, credit card transactions, and daily revenue reports.
- Verify room rates, charges, and payments for accuracy.
- Generate and distribute daily financial and occupancy reports.
- Close out the day's business and prepare the property management system for the next business day.
- Report discrepancies or unusual transactions to management.
Security & Operations
- Monitor hotel security throughout the overnight shift.
- Conduct periodic property inspections to ensure guest safety and security.
- Respond appropriately to emergencies following hotel procedures.
- Maintain a clean, organized, and professional front desk area.
- Coordinate with housekeeping and maintenance as needed.
